**About State Trustees**
- We are the Public Trustee of Victoria with a strategic vision to support Victorians in protecting and growing their legacy and financial wellbeing. With a sense of community, we offer critical financial and legal products and services including Will Writing, Powers of Attorney, Executor Services, Trustee Services and Personal Financial Administration.
**About the Role**
- We're looking for a Wills Manager and Lawyer to lead our dedicated team delivering Wills, Enduring Powers of Attorney (EPAs), and related services to Victorians.
- You'll provide legal oversight on complex matters, including blended families, vulnerable clients, and bespoke instructions, while driving service improvements, supporting staff development, and contributing to our broader growth strategy.
- This is a unique opportunity to combine legal expertise, operational leadership, and community impact in one role.
